中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

Python中的SQL查詢如何實現子查詢操作

sql
小樊
81
2024-08-18 13:57:37
欄目: 云計算

在Python中使用SQL查詢實現子查詢操作通常需要使用嵌套查詢語句。以下是一個示例:

import sqlite3

# 連接到SQLite數據庫
conn = sqlite3.connect('mydatabase.db')
cursor = conn.cursor()

# 執行包含子查詢的SQL查詢
cursor.execute("SELECT * FROM table1 WHERE column1 IN (SELECT column2 FROM table2)")

# 獲取查詢結果
rows = cursor.fetchall()

# 打印查詢結果
for row in rows:
    print(row)

# 關閉數據庫連接
conn.close()

在上面的示例中,我們首先連接到SQLite數據庫,然后使用cursor.execute()方法執行包含子查詢的SQL查詢。在這個例子中,我們查詢table1表中column1列的值是否在table2表中column2列的值中。最后,我們通過cursor.fetchall()方法獲取查詢結果并打印出來。

需要注意的是,在實際應用中,子查詢的語法和邏輯可能會根據具體的數據庫系統有所不同,需要根據實際情況進行調整。

0
社旗县| 济源市| 广宁县| 敦煌市| 左云县| 会理县| 江津市| 新闻| 独山县| 通州市| 灵寿县| 偃师市| 定襄县| 南康市| 墨竹工卡县| 遵化市| 南京市| 嵊州市| 鹤峰县| 将乐县| 淅川县| 宁安市| 浙江省| 惠安县| 苏州市| 同心县| 蕉岭县| 青冈县| 云龙县| 东方市| 陆河县| 鲜城| 日土县| 尚志市| 修文县| 海宁市| 姚安县| 贵港市| 称多县| 安吉县| 枝江市|